hey guys. im new to the board.let me give some background. im 36 years old. 5 ft 9, 150 lbs. 3 years ago i developed abdominal issues, which included bloated abdomen, pain around the bottom right part of the abdomen, alternating d +c, and lots of pushing when i would use the bathrrom only to have small amts of stool and mucous in the toilet. they did every test known to man, from a colonoscopy, to an ultrsound, to a stool sample, blood tests, etc. everything came back normal. they concluded it was IBS, since i had gotten gastroenteritis about a month before all the problems had started. i changed my diet, stopped eating large meals, and tried to eat more grilled things instead of friend things and spicy things. it worked. however every couple of months (usually 3-4) it comes back with no warnings. the bloatedness, pain, c+d, etc. right now, i have it again. i have found that drinking alot of water helps a little.

i take equalactin twice a day, and when the IBS acts up, i take fiber tablets and gas tablets. it usually goes away within weeks. right now, i have very bad constipation, including liquidy, bubbly stools, and then in the morning after taking 2 equalactin the night before, alot of diarrhea. i have the pain still on the lower right part of the abdomen (if u look at your belly button go all the way to the right of your front and thats where it is).

does this sound like IBS? i always like to have an actual diagnosis, and hate the fact that IBS is a diagnosis by subtraction. everytime it comes back i think "is it really IBS even though thats what they diagnosed me?" does anybody take the equalactin every day?
